    I started trimming my own neck hair using 2 mirrors (bathroom mirror + handheld) almost a decade ago, and as i got more comfortable with it within a few months, i moved to dry shaving the back of my neck once a week. Now it only takes me about 2-3 minutes to quickly do a thorough dry shaving job before i hop into the shower. Its all about slow and steady experience and eventual dexterity. Even the barbers/hair stylists are fooled into thinking I don't grow any neck hair and comment as such.
